Cash

Meaning:

Cash refers to money in the form of currency (coins and notes) and funds available immediately for business or personal use. It includes physical currency and balances in bank accounts that can be accessed at any time.

How to understand Cash:

Cash is the most liquid form of asset, meaning it can be used instantly to buy goods, pay bills, 
or settle debts.
In accounting, "cash" encompasses cash equivalents, such as treasury bills and short-term deposits, which can be quickly converted into cash.

Importance of Cash:

  • It is essential for maintaining liquidity, ensuring that businesses can meet their short-term obligations.
  • Cash facilitates growth and expansion through reinvestment and reduces dependency on  external borrowing.
